Corrosion Inhibitor - an overview ScienceDirect TopicsSunder Ramachandran, in Trends in Oil and Gas Corrosion Research and Technologies, 2017. 19.1 Introduction. Corrosion inhibitors are oil field chemicals used at small concentrations (usually less than 1000 ppm) that reduce the corrosiveness of the fluid and environment for the material. The corrosion is the major cause of deterioration of concrete structures and several methods of protection and repair have been developed to increase the durability of such structures. Corrosion inhibitors, chemical substances that reduce the corrosion rate, have been widely used, both for prevention and correction. THE PROS AND CONS OF CORROSION INHIBITORSTHE PROS AND CONS OF CORROSION INHIBITORS. The ability of nitrites to stop corrosion when added to concrete has been known for many years and a proprietary calcium nitrite additive has been used in a number of structures including bridges and car parks.
